Transaction 7afb64611ba10c1625bd1a6447253161267119f5b966db21740474e193ed016c

1 Input
2 Outputs
  • 7afb64611ba10c1625bd1a6447253161267119f5b966db21740474e193ed016c:0
  • value  1540500
    address  3D47EbQuVX4Lke1HEmgkHFKNXXbHEFXyfw
  • 7afb64611ba10c1625bd1a6447253161267119f5b966db21740474e193ed016c:1
  • value  122106400
    address  36RSu4irb7XKd4d6h2hhSP2xyzrDWDfAG6